> Ok i have a question. I've recently been handed this FreeBSD box to run
> and for some reason its not creating core dumps for my users or me.
> Can anyone tell me what i might be doing wrong?
> 
> 
> 

It is probably a problem with your limits.  type limit at a csh prompt 
and check the coredumpsize to see if it is 0.  If so, increase it.
